Lavoro e pregiudizi: studio dell’Ordine dei giornalisti sulle difficoltà legate alla genitorialità
L’evento presenta i risultati del primo studio italiano sul rapporto tra genitorialità e giornalismo, con particolare attenzione al fenomeno della motherhood penalty nella categoria professionale.
Promosso dall’Ordine dei Giornalisti della Campania e dalla Commissione Pari Opportunità, con il supporto del Dipartimento di Studi Aziendali e Quantitativi dell’Università Parthenope di Napoli, lo studio analizza un campione di 621 professionisti dell’informazione.
Attraverso modelli statistici e tecniche di text mining, la ricerca evidenzia l’impatto della genitorialità sulle carriere giornalistiche, le disuguaglianze di genere, la precarietà lavorativa e i pregiudizi culturali che ancora condizionano la categoria.
L’indagine promuove una riflessione sulle pari opportunità, l’inclusione e la necessità di politiche che rendano la genitorialità compatibile con la crescita professionale nel giornalismo
Mapping Technology Acceptance in Healthcare: Insights from a Systematic Review
This study investigates, through a systematic review of literature, the acceptance of digital health solutions. The digitalization of the healthcare system leads to several benefits increasing quality of care, efficiency of the processes, and reducing unnecessary costs. However, most of digital technologies need to be accepted by the actors of a system to be effective because someone’s behavior toward an innovation can affect its capability to provide value through outputs and outcomes. This work facilitates the understanding of the mechanisms below innovation acceptance considering different contexts, technologies, and actors and highlighting the specific needs and behaviors that regulate them. This analysis is expected to show actors’ reaction to digital health solutions across the years, using a multifaceted approach. The implications of this research include the identification of tailored and effective strategies that must be implemented by policy-makers and practitioners to foster the entrance of digital health technologies in the healthcare

La circolazione dei dati sanitari per uso secondario e la riduzione dei divari
Il contributo indaga la natura dei dati sanitari e come la circolazione di essi per usi secondari — in particolare per la ricerca scientifica — sia un’opportunità per la riduzione dei divari sanitari esistenti. In particolare, esamina le novità legislative attuate in occasione del Piano Nazionale di Ripresa e Resilienza (PNRR), rilevandone limiti e accogliendo opportunità provenienti dal rinnovato quadro normativo europeo.This paper explores the nature of health data and how their circulation for secondary uses — particularly for scientific research — represents an opportunity to reduce existing healthcare disparities. It specifically examines the legislative developments introduced under the National Recovery and Resilience Plan (PNRR), highlighting their limitations while also embracing the opportunities offered by the European regulatory framework
Land surface temperature from Landsat 9 imagery compared with in situ air temperature measurements
Consequence of land–atmosphere interactions,
Land surface temperature (LST) is a key parameter for many
fields of Geosciences and the determination of the values it
assumes in specific areas occurs increasingly through the
processing of remote sensing data. The Thermal InfraRed
Sensor (TIRS) on board of Landsat-8 and Landsat-9 satellites,
for example, provide images acquired in two thermal bands, i.e.
B10 (10.60 μm - 11.19 μm) and B11 ( 11.50 μm - 12.51 μm), both
with resolution: 100 m x 100 m; these images, through
appropriate processing, allow mapping the variability of the
LST in the investigated area. Availability of LST values
measured in situ at the same time as the thermal image is
acquired, would allow to check the accuracy of the satellite
derived thermal map. However, data supplied by existing
monitoring weather stations refer to near land surface air
temperature (NLSAT) rather than LST. This study aims to
compare LST values derived from Landsat-9 thermal data with
NLSAT to quantify the effects of different land cover types on
temperature variations, specifically focusing on data collected
on August 12, 2024. Through this comparison, we seek to better
understand the spatial distribution of LST and its relationship
with urban and rural land cover types, contributing to more
effective urban heat mitigation strategies. Corine Land Cover
dataset is used to correlate temperature variations between LST
and NLSAT at weather station locations across specific land
cover types, enabling an analysis of how different soil
characteristics influence local temperature patterns. The results
confirm that vegetated areas tend to mitigate the temperature
differences between the surface and the air above, while
artificial areas, especially industrial zones, tend to amplify these
differences with higher LST values
Creative Urban Spaces: A Collaborative and Organisational View
The urban development processes rely on cities and urban communities that make efforts to support initiatives and policies that enhance the aims and the implementation of sustainable issues within urban spaces. In particular, cities are going smart not only by investing in human and organisational energies to make technology as a driver for sustainable urban growth, but also promoting cultural, civic and creative assets and inputs that make the city a culture-led and knowledge-driven socially innovative urban community, opening to creative urban spaces. Post-industrial cities increasingly are working to make and develop creative collaborative urban spaces. Cities of tomorrow will invest knowledge sources in driving creative-led and culture-driven initiatives that contribute to making collaborative urban spaces and driving sustainable and inclusive urban growth, leading to community development and engagement. The future of urban growth relies on promoting culture as an opportunity to develop inclusive and cohesive communities that contribute to making creative urban spaces. Creative hubs develop bottom-up initiatives, by involving artists and other creatives who are able to meet the needs of an artistic community, making creative meeting places as well as urban spaces. Creative urban spaces develop creativity-led processes and rely on creative cities and hubs as socially inclusive communities that rediscover the importance of collaborative innovation as a framework that helps shape wealthy urban spaces into engines of social innovation. The study aims at investigating the relationships between creative cities and hubs that are following a collaborative view to organisational as well as urban spaces, in order to drive social innovation and achieve social sustainability within creative urban spaces
